Noilly Prat Rouge Vermouth is an exceptional drink that combines the finesse of two white grape varieties, Picpoul and Clairette, cultivated in the beautiful Hérault region of southeastern France. This drink is characterized by its deep dark amber color and spicy notes that evoke the richness of its production process. The pioneering technique used in its production includes transporting the wine in barrels exposed to the sun and salt, allowing for a controlled alteration of storage conditions. After an initial period in the cellar, the wine is transferred to barrels that remain in the sun for about a year, achieving a unique flavor. Among its tasting notes are saffron, clove, and cocoa seeds, offering a memorable tasting experience that makes it the ideal choice for enjoying alone or in cocktails.
